Sažetak

This work will, through the analysis, synthesis and interpretation of newspaper articles, available in the newspaper collection of the Museum of Slavonia and Baranja, present the dramatic, critical influence of Ivan Krstitelj Švrljuga in Osijek’s National Defense (Narodna obrana) newspaper, in the period between 1908 and 1912. Ivan Švrljuga’s work as a critic clearly shows his educative-impressionistic style, which was a result of the context in which he wrote. This was a time in which theater became a national institution, a place in which the foundations of the Croatian literary word were still being forged, national sentiment was awakened, and the audience educated. Despite a still undeveloped sense for all of the elements that go into a stage performance, and without deeper analysis of the works, Švrljuga outlined a path for and provided the basic structure of Osijek’s critique as a genre, and today his influence represents a valuable cultural heritage and documentary testimony on the history of Osijek’s theater, the development of critique, and the social context of the present and the future.
